The invention relates to a method for monitoring phase failures in a three-phase system, especially an invertor-pulsed three-phase system, in the case of which the phase currents are detected and are evaluated via bandpass filters and comparators. The object is to make such a method more reliable and simpler than known solutions and it is furthermore desired to manage using cheaper components. The solution according to the invention comprises the overall root-mean-square value of the currents (Irms) being determined via the phase currents (I1, I2, I3) and filtering, via a bandpass filter (20), out of a harmonic spectrum of the overall root-mean-square value, those harmonics which are characteristic of a phase failure, a value of the filtered-out alternating component which exceeds a threshold value triggering a phase-failure signal (PHA) via a window comparator (30). <IMAGE>
